That's the installer I used, downloaded from
http://download.spotify.com/SpotifyFullSetup.exe. The version reported in
Settings, About Spotify is 1.0.19.106.gb8a7150f.
My original test was with 1.8-rc3. I just did two clean installs with 1.8-rc4,
one to a 32 bit wineprefix and one to a 64 bit one. In both cases Spotify
installed without any problem, has a visible login screen, and I can login,
browse, and stream music. In the 64 bit prefix, when I play a track, Spotify
briefly pops up a message saying it can't play the track, then proceeds to play
it anyway, but I think that's a separate issue.
One thing I did notice that may be relevant to this bug is that while nothing
crashes on my system when I click the upper right close button,
SpotifyWebHelper.exe remains running in the background. That in itself isn't a
Wine bug, though; I tested the same version of Spotify in an XP VM, and
SpotifyWebHelper.exe remains running there, too, after clicking the close
button.
I am on openSUSE 13.1, Nvidia GT630, 346.35 driver.
